Households

Average household size.

Homes here are more crowded than usual, with the typical household holding 2.8 people, a figure that has edged up since 2011. Only 18.3% of people live alone, which is well below both the state and national figures.

Families

Family types and one-parent families.

Couples with children make up 58.8% of families, while 29.6% are couples without children. One-parent families account for 12.2% of the total, a figure that is a little below the national average but has risen since 2011.
